Default 89 F350 towing questions

Hey guys -

I have an 89 F350 dually with c6 and 460. Am pulling a 21 foot toy hauler dry weight 6000#. The truck was pulling really sluggishly due to a restrictive cat. the cat and exhaust were replaced with a 3" side sweep, tune up done and pressures tested good. I went pulling it today to try out the new exhaust and it pulls fair. Nothing fantastic. Still feels a little slow for the power that should be behind it and the weight it is pulling. Questions:

I believe the gearing is stock - Does anyone know what gears are standard in this rear end ? Is it feasible/advisable to change the gearing to get more torque? I really don't care that much about top end speed.

Also, I did notice a top end exhaust leak after I got back from the test ride. Would intake exhaust leak affect it?

Any other ideas to squeeze more power out of this drivetrain?
